Официальное название
A Stratified, Randomized, Double-Blind, Placebo-Controlled Human Clinical Trial to Evaluate the Decolonization Efficacy of BM111 Against Carbapenem-Resistant Enterobacteriaceae (CRE) and Vancomycin-Resistant Enterococcus (VRE)
Обзор
A clinical study to eliminate intestinal colonization in subjects harboring microorganisms resistant to carbapenem and vancomycin antibiotics, thereby treating infections caused by these microorganisms.
Вмешательства
- Пищевая добавка BM111
A mixture of four intestinal microorganisms - Пищевая добавка Placebo
Placebo; Maltodextrin
Первичные конечные точки
- Cumulative decolonization rate in the treatment and control groups after completion of BM111 administration [Срок оценки: From enrollment to the end of treatment at 8 weeks]
Вторичные конечные точки (6)
- Time to decolonization in the treatment and control groups after completion of BM111 administration [Срок оценки: From enrollment to the end of treatment at 8 weeks]
- Changes in microbiome characteristics (e.g., diversity, microbial composition) in the treatment and control groups after completion of BM111 administration [Срок оценки: From enrollment to the end of treatment at 8 weeks]
- Reduction rate of CRE/VRE CFU per gram of stool after completion of BM111 administration [Срок оценки: From enrollment to the end of treatment at 8 weeks]
- Decolonization rate at Week 1, Week 4, and Week 8 after completion of BM111 administration [Срок оценки: From enrollment to the end of treatment at 8 weeks]
- Cumulative engraftment rate of BM111 effective strains [Срок оценки: From enrollment to the end of treatment at 8 weeks]
- Recurrence rate in subjects who achieved successful decolonization after completion of BM111 administration [Срок оценки: From enrollment to the end of treatment at 8 weeks]
Критерии участия
Критерии включения
- Subjects aged ≥19 years and <65 years
- Subjects with confirmed intestinal colonization of Carbapenem-resistant Enterobacteriaceae (CRE) or Vancomycin-resistant Enterococcus (VRE) at ≥10⁴ CFU per gram of stool at Visit 1
- Subjects who are carriers of CRE or VRE at Visit 1 and do not require treatment for CRE or VRE infection
- Subjects who are able to read and understand the informed consent document and agree to provide stool samples
- Subjects who voluntarily agree to participate in the study prior to initiation and provide written informed consent (Informed Consent Form)
Критерии исключения
- Subjects whose CRE or VRE colonization in stool at Visit 2 has decreased by ≥10² CFU per gram compared to Visit 1
- Subjects with the following medical conditions or history:
- History of solid organ transplantation (e.g., heart, kidney, lung)
- Neutropenia
- Septic shock due to systemic inflammatory response syndrome (SIRS) or sepsis with persistent hypotension (systolic blood pressure <90 mmHg)
- Toxic megacolon or small bowel obstruction
- History of colectomy or colon resection ⑥ History of fecal microbiota transplantation (FMT)
- Epilepsy (seizure disorder), or history of recurrent seizures or cardiac arrest
- Severe anaphylaxis ⑨ Major gastrointestinal surgery (e.g., gastrectomy) within 3 months prior to Visit 1 (Appendectomy or cholecystectomy are allowed) ⑩ History of bacteremia within 2 weeks prior to Visit 1 ⑪ Pitt bacteremia score ≥4
- Subjects currently admitted to the intensive care unit (ICU) or requiring ICU admission due to severe illness
- Subjects requiring mechanical ventilation or vasopressor support (e.g., norepinephrine, ephedrine)
- Subjects receiving active treatment (chemotherapy, radiotherapy, biologic therapy, or maintenance chemotherapy) for active malignancy (including metastatic cancer)
- Subjects requiring treatment for central nervous system infections (e.g., meningitis, encephalitis, shunt infection)
- Subjects undergoing peritoneal dialysis
- Subjects with diarrhea caused by Clostridioides difficile infection
- Subjects with comorbidities that may pose risks during endoscopy or colonoscopy
- Severely immunocompromised subjects
- Subjects receiving high-dose immunosuppressants (e.g., glucocorticoids, azathioprine, 6-mercaptopurine, methotrexate, tacrolimus, cyclosporine, mycophenolate mofetil)(Participation may be allowed if deemed not to affect study outcomes by the investigator after review of dose, drug, and duration)
- Subjects requiring antibiotic or related treatment due to severe infection, or planning to use antibiotics during the study period
- Subjects who have taken gastric acid suppressants (e.g., PPIs), antibiotics, antidiarrheal agents, probiotics, prebiotics, or lactic acid bacteria products (≥4 times per week) within 1 week prior to Visit 1
- Subjects with BMI <17 kg/m² at Visit 1
- Subjects with clinically significant abnormal laboratory findings:
- Hemoglobin (Hb) < 8.0 g/dL ② Platelet count (PLT) < 75,000/mm³
- AST or ALT ≥3× the upper limit of normal (ULN)
- Total bilirubin >2× ULN ⑤ Albumin <3.2 mg/dL ⑥ Serum creatinine >2× ULN ⑦ HbA1c >8.0%
- Subjects with a life expectancy of less than 6 months
- Subjects unwilling or unable to use adequate contraception during the study period; Acceptable contraception methods include: intrauterine device (IUD/IUS), sterilization (vasectomy or tubal ligation), or dual barrier methods (e.g., cervical cap or diaphragm with male condom)
- Pregnant or breastfeeding women, or those planning pregnancy during the study period
- Subjects who participated in another interventional clinical trial within 3 months prior to Visit 1, or plan to participate in another interventional clinical trial during this study
- Subjects with hypersensitivity or allergy to food components or investigational product (IP) components
- Subjects deemed unsuitable for participation by the investigator for any other reason
